A marine biologist descends in a submarine through the waters of the Black Sea. The top hundred meters or so are well oxygenated, but deeper waters are rich in hydrogen sulfide. What biological metabolisms can explain the distribution of H2S in the Black Sea?
A) Chemoautotrophic bacteria oxidize H2S in deep Black Sea waters.
B) Chemoautotrophic bacteria oxidize H2S at the boundary between oxygen-rich surface waters and oxygen-poor deep waters.
C) Photosynthetic bacteria deplete H2S in surface waters of the Black Sea.
D) Anaerobic respiration by sulfate-reducing bacteria continually generates H2S in deep Black Sea waters.
